find the exact value if angles x and y are in the first quadrant. tan(x+y) if cotx=6/5 and secy=3/2

OpenStudy (raden):

tan(x+y) = (tanx+tany)/(1-tanxtany) u have to determine the values of tanx and tan y to complete it in the formula

OpenStudy (anonymous):

i have that tanx(5/6) and tany(sqrt5/2)

OpenStudy (raden):

good, just plug of them to formula above
